After performing the 18.45.01 update to my 2017 2500 I developed a problem with the navigation system. The actual navigation function works fine, but the "next turn arrow" is off by 50 feet on the nav screen and on the evic. When arriving at the appropriate street to turn on, the navigation voice prompt correctly says "turn right (or left) now". The next turn arrow however indicates the turn is still 50 feet away. It is not a matter of the turn arrow being slow to respond because the arrow is 50 feet off even if you are stopped at the intersection at which you are turning. This is very annoying when you are driving in an unfamiliar city where the intersections are so close together. I have performed the soft reset of the radio but the problem still persists. Does anyone know of anything else that I might try?

I tried 6 or 7 times to perform the same update. Made appointment with dealer. Turns out the head unit was bad. Embedded air card degraded. Now I have a refurbished head unit, all is well in my world
